Quality & Safety Inspector / Auditor Responsibilities

  • Periodically test and assess the quality control systems. QSIA is expected to work with departmental managers to develop a corrective action plan as possible.
  • Carry out planned audits as determined by the published audit schedule following the procedures laid down in this quality manual.
  • Carry out audits on aircraft to ensure that high standards of maintenance and workmanship prevail, and that mandatory modification and inspections have been incorporated following the manufacturers’ and authorities’ requirements.
  • Survey the aircraft maintenance at base and line stations plus any contracted sites used by GA.
  • Carry out audits on all activities related to Flight Operation to ensure that high standards of aircraft operation prevail and that manufacturer and authority recommendations are adopted.
  • Determine whether an aircraft is suitable for Certificate of Airworthiness Renewal.
  • May be designated by the QSM to support the certification of aircraft newly acquired.
  • Investigate all Near-Miss safety reporting and other incidents involving safety that require input from the Safety & Quality department in which an unbiased opinion must be provided.
  • Carry out training in company procedures.
  • Carry out any other duties within the field of quality control and assurance as assigned by the QSM.
  • Control and update the audit schedule.

Requirements

  • Higher aeronautical education or equivalent (University Degree).
  • Substantial years of experience (not less than 4 years) in civil aircraft maintenance and operational activities and Quality Management System functions.
  • Involvement in a Safety Management System function.
  • Quality and Safety Auditing and regulations training. Techniques in Auditing covered.
  • Knowledge of the documentation associated with mandatory requirements for aircraft maintenance, Flight Operations and other operational activities as specified in Nigeria CARs part 2,3,5,6,7,8,9 and 20, and GA internal requirements.
  • An understanding of the concepts and aims of Quality and Safety Management System, Airworthiness and Quality/Safety Audits.
  • Have completed and passed a recognized auditor and safety training course.
  • Good communication skills both written and verbal.
